We design and construct measurement setups for synchronized data acquisition from multiple imaging sensors. The sensors are synchronized with a GPS & INS (GNS) system in order to allow joint off-line processing. For synchronization with sub-frame accuracy we develop methods to measure the sensor timing and latency properties.
Development of image processing methods requires high-quality image data. For obtaining such data, our department regularly performs field trials. Because of the requirements resulting from the scientific use of the data, the necessary data acquisition systems are designed and built by the group Heterogeneous Hardware Architectures.
For maximum image quality, only lossless data compression is acceptable. Recording devices are often operated in moving vehicles or aircraft and therefore have to tolerate shocks and vibrations. As ground truth for verifying image processing results, the position and orientation of the vehicle has to be recorded. The sensor data have to be synchronized with the navigation data to allow combining them in a meaningful way. This also allows comparing and joint processing of data from multiple sensors. Cameras that are not designed to be integrated into larger systems have to be adapted using custom hardware on FGPAs.
Data acquisition systems for the following sensors and vehicles have been built or are being built:
Sensor platform, electronics rack and data paths of the helicopter data acquisition system.
Sensor synchronization and joint processing of image data raises the question of how quickly a camera acts on a signal triggering acquisition of a frame. Our group has developed a method to measure such triggering delays that works for both infrared and video cameras. A mechanical shutter that is regularly opening and closing is recorded with the camera being investigated. The triggering delay can be derived from the opening state of the shutter in each frame compared to a reference measurement with a high-speed camera.
Setup for measurement of camera trigger delay.